On the flashbar there is only one freedback contact: the wider patch closes a circuit within the camera, indicating that a flash is mounted and thus the exposure (algorithm) has to be set at the flash mode.
I do not see how this instead could lead to the shutter not working at all.
Could mechanichal stress at inserting the bar induce a failure at the shutter (circuit) to be of effect?
